Brief description
Dish of earthenware transfer-printed in underglaze blue, Davenport & Co., Longport, ca. 1810
Physical description
Dish of earthenware transfer-printed in underglaze blue with a chinoiserie pattern. On either side of a stretch of water are pagodas. On the right is a man in the doorway of a pagoda, and on the left is a large fence and a man propelling a boat with a pole. Border of Chinese diaper ornament with four large butterflies.
